Report: Head Of AMD Sales Resigns

Hexus, the technology news site, is reporting that Henri Richard, the AMD executive vice president and chief sales and marketing officer has resigned.

24/7 was unable to get an answer on the matter from the AMD PR department.

AMD has been in deep trouble recently as it has lost market share to larger rival Intel (INTC) and gross margins have fallen.

AMD shares trade at $12.20 down from just below $42 in February 2006.

With all the problems at the company, Hector Ruiz, the CEO, should be the next one out the door.
